PHOENIX — A fatal hit-and-run suspect was connected to a recent underage drinking raid at a Tempe bar, authorities announced.
In November, the Tempe Police Department conducted an underage alcohol enforcement operation at Tempe Tavern, which is located near McClintock Drive and Apache Boulevard, and made 249 arrests in one night.
A fatal hit-and-run in September was part of what prompted the operation after learning that the suspect, a 19-year-old woman, had been at the bar less than an hour before, Tempe police released Wednesday.
